Why Your Choice of Business Internet and Phone Matters
A robust internet connection ensures uninterrupted access to cloud applications, video conferencing, and data sharing. Meanwhile, advanced business phone systems—especially those using V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ol)—let your team communicate from anywhere, with features like call routing, voicemail-to-email, and virtual receptionists. Together, these services keep your workforce connected, responsive, and ready to serve customers in real time.

Essential Features to Look For
High-Speed, Reliable Internet: Choose a provider offering fiber or high-bandwidth connections with low latency and strong uptime guarantees. Reliability is critical, as even an hour of downtime can cost businesses thousands in lost productivity.
Advanced Phone System (VoIP): Look for features like call routing, auto-attendants, voicemail-to-email, conference calling, and mobile integration. VoIP systems are cost-effective and flexible, supporting remote and hybrid work models.
Bundled Services: Bundling internet and phone often saves money, simplifies billing, and ensures compatibility. Many providers offer customizable packages to suit your unique business needs.
Scalability: The best providers offer flexible plans that can grow with your business, allowing you to add lines, increase bandwidth, or upgrade features as needed.
Security: Ensure your provider offers encryption, firewalls, and proactive monitoring to protect your data and communications.
24/7 Support: Quick, knowledgeable support minimizes downtime and keeps your operations running smoothly.

How to Choose the Best Solution for Your Business
Assess Your Needs: Consider the number of users, bandwidth requirements, and must-have features for your operations.
Compare Providers: Research local and national providers, read reviews, and compare plans for speed, reliability, and support.
Check Contract Terms: Look for flexible contracts, transparent pricing, and upgrade options.
Test Support: Reach out to providers with questions to gauge their responsiveness and expertise.
